Airframe Mechanics & Aircraft Maintenance Technology/Technician is the 402nd most popular major in the country with 6,107 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.

Across the Plains States region, there were 277 airframe mechanics and aircraft maintenance technology/technician gra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 89 airframe mechanics and aircraft maintenance technology/technician graduates with average earnings and debt of $34,069 and $19,434 respectively.
